tamtakoe
@tamtakoe

Когда вызывается flush у потока в node.js?

Как известно в поток node.js можно передавать callback для flush. Заметил, что flush вызывается не всегда. Например, если с помощью transform удалить все данные из потока, то вызывается, иначе — нет. Всё это как-то туманно. Может кто-нибудь разъяснить механизм работы?
  • Вопрос задан
  • 2835 просмотров
Пригласить эксперта
Ответы на вопрос 1
donnerjack13589
@donnerjack13589
io.js core developer
this._flush() вызывается во время события 'prefinish': https://github.com/iojs/io.js/blob/40ffed8f3f4392d...

'prefinish' вызывается во время stream.end(): https://github.com/iojs/io.js/blob/40ffed8f3f4392d...
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ы